              Rikke Short-Sleeved Sweater - Free Pattern with Purchase
A short-sleeved top in stockinette stitch and seeded rib stitch, with raglan shaping. The top is worked top-down, so aside of a few ends to weave in, there is no seaming or finishing of edges!

SOL lamullgarn (100% Norwegian lambswool, 100 g, 290 m/317 yds) or alternatively, TINDE pelsullgarn (100% Norwegian pelt wool, 100 g, 260 m/284 yds)
SIZES
XS (S, M, L) (XL, XXL, 3XL)
Note: See FINISHED MEASUREMENTS and select your size, keeping your desired ease in mind.
FINISHED MEASUREMENTS
Bust about: 86 (92, 101, 108) (117, 128, 137) cm/33.75 (36.25, 39.75, 42.5) (46, 50.5, 54)”
Length about: 58 (60, 62, 64) (66, 68, 70) cm/22.75 (23.5, 24.5, 25.25) (26, 26.75, 27.5)”
Sleeve length about: 14 (14, 15, 15) (16, 16, 17) cm/5.5 (5.5, 6, 6) (6.25, 6.25, 6.75)”
COLOR AND YARN AMOUNT :Sweater shown in Light Apricot 437: Yarn Requirement: 2.5 (2.5, 3, 3) (3.5, 3.5, 4) skeins
NEEDLES: 3.5 mm/US 4 and 4 mm/US 6 circular needles (40 and 80 cm/16 and 32”) and Double Pointed Needles.
GAUGE
22 sts and 29 rounds in stockinette stitch using 4 mm/US 6 needle measures 10 cm/4” square.
24 sts and 29 rounds in seeded rib using 4 mm/US 6 needle measures 10 cm/4” square.
Adjust needle size as needed to match gauge.
